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h recently received a delegation of leading Dutch firms led by President of the Confederation of Netherlands’ Industry and Employers Ingrid Thijssen on their working visit to Vietnam. During the meeting, the Dutch business leaders urged the Government to guide ministries and agencies in persistently refining policies pertaining to taxation, visa regulations, and administrative processes. Notably, they expressed a keen desire for collaborative frameworks facilitating support, technology transfer, and promotional initiatives across various sectors, including shipbuilding, seaport infrastructure, semiconductor technologies, renewable energy solutions, environmental conservation, and mitigation strategies against climate change.

More than 100 employees of Panasonic in Vietnam had participated in the company’s Eco Relay Tree planting program at Xuan Lien Natural Reserve, Thanh Hoa to plant and donate 13,000 trees. The annual social responsibility activity with employee's participation aim to realize the company vision of bringing wellness lives to people and contribute to the sustainable development of the country. Besides, specialized forest planting will contribute to the promotion of carbon credits as in the direction under the commitment of carbon emission reduction.
